flexible workspace refers to a shared office space that allows for flexibility in terms of usage, layout, and time. It provides a range of options for employees, from hot desking and coworking spaces to private offices and meeting rooms. This versatile setup enables individuals and companies to customize their work environment based on their specific requirements, promoting collaboration, creativity, and productivity.

One of the key benefits of flexible workspace is its ability to accommodate the changing nature of work. With the rise of remote work, freelancing, and the gig economy, many employees no longer have a fixed office location. flexible workspace provides a solution to this dilemma by offering a physical space where individuals can work on a temporary or permanent basis, depending on their needs.

Moreover, flexible workspace allows companies to scale up or down quickly without the constraints of a traditional lease. This agility is particularly valuable for startups and small businesses that may experience rapid growth or fluctuations in staff numbers. By renting space in a flexible workspace, companies can adapt to changing circumstances more efficiently and cost-effectively, without being tied down to a long-term commitment.
